
Actor Spencer Lofranco, best known for his roles in crime dramas such as “King Cobra” and “Gotti”, has tragically passed away at the age of 33.
News of Spencer Lofranco’s death was revealed by his brother, Santino Lofranco, in an emotional Instagram post on Thursday, November 20. The cause of death is still unknown, which has further shaken the actor’s fans and his colleagues from the film industry.
“To the legend. My brother. You lived a life some can only dream of,” Santino wrote next to a childhood photo of Spencer.
“You changed people’s lives, and now you are with God. I will always love you and I will miss you, Bear. Rest in peace. October 18, 1992 – November 18, 2025.”

Lofranco began his acting career in the early 2010s, debuting in the romantic comedy “At Middleton” and the crime drama “Jamesy Boy.” Born in Toronto, he collaborated throughout his career with many well-known Hollywood stars, building a reputation as a talented and dedicated actor. In 2014, he appeared in the historical drama “Unbroken,” directed by Angelina Jolie and starring Jack O’Connell, Gleeson, and Garrett Hedlund. This role marked his breakthrough in the film world and demonstrated his potential to handle demanding roles.
His last two major films, “King Cobra” (2016) and “Gotti” (2018), further solidified his position in Hollywood. “King Cobra” featured a star-studded cast, including Christian Slater, Molly Ringwald, and James Franco, while in “Gotti,” Lofranco acted alongside the legendary John Travolta and his wife Kelly Preston. These roles showcased his ability to stand out in both challenging and high-profile projects, and fans appreciated him for the authenticity and charisma he brought to the screen.
